What did LTCUSD price and energy show when this 4H candle closed?
When the 4H candle at 23:00 on 19-07-2025 closed, LTCUSD was at 112.63, up 11.31% from the previous candle (101.19). Market Energy was 90.5%, up 133.7 points from -43.2%, in the Bull Extreme state — controlled by buyers. The Bull Extreme zone spans 74.5% to 100%.
How much did LTCUSD price move on this 4H candle, and how large is that historically?
LTCUSD closed at 112.63, up 11.31% from the previous 4H candle (101.19). This is the largest of all rises on the 4H timeframe for LTCUSD on record since 2019.
How did LTCUSD Market Energy change from the previous candle?
Market Energy rose 133.7 percentage points from the previous candle — from -43.2% to 90.5%. This is the largest of all rises on the 4H timeframe for LTCUSD on record since 2019.
Do LTCUSD price and energy agree?
Yes. On this candle price rose and energy rose — both moved the same way. This describes the candle that just closed; it does not say where price goes next.
What state was LTCUSD in on the previous 4H candle?
The previous 4H candle had LTCUSD at -43.2%, Bear Bias — when this candle closed, LTCUSD moved up to a higher zone: Bear Bias → Bull Extreme.
Where does LTCUSD energy sit within the Bull Extreme zone?
At 90.5%, LTCUSD is 9.54 points from the upper boundary of Bull Extreme (100%) and 15.96 points from the lower boundary (74.5%) — so energy sits closer to the upper boundary at candle close.
